Output 57213648a7eef83add7ea85b36db3fecbd8889606fb0c7a70eb46d7dbb0632e3:0

value
291561
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 51ba4cda1e2e4d108c7f20d2fc560285d505ee64ba51cf2cca3a8d8de36f6628
address
bc1p2xayeks79ex3prrlyrf0c4szsh2stmnyhfgu7tx282xcmcm0vc5q2a8hgx
transaction
57213648a7eef83add7ea85b36db3fecbd8889606fb0c7a70eb46d7dbb0632e3
confirmations
143773
spent
true